Fellow shift summary during Monday 24th 00:00 UTC - Wednesday 26th 23:59 UTC
LHO fellow: Kentaro Mogushi
The duty cycle was 95.6% on Monday, 36.0% on Tuesday and 27.9% on Wednesday, 53.2 in overall. The range was around 55 Mpc over three days.
On Monday, the range was degrading slightly and had many dips while glitches appeared between 10Hz and 30Hz during before 10:00UTC, this is maybe because of the wind. Then, glitches in PCAL X showed up after the lockloss at 10:16UTC which is due to unknown cause.
On Tuesday, the lockloss occured at at 9:10UTC, then we had a trouble with OMC DCPD saturations after the lockloss. But we were mainly fighting against violin modes.
On Wednesday, we succeeded damping violin modes around 5:40UTC and went back to observing. RF45 glitches appeared around 10:00UTC. Then, we lost lock around 11:00UTC probably due to the earthquake for Japan and we had violin modes again.
Apart from that, we had GRB alerts at 00:50 UTC and 13:03UTC on Monday, 05:59UTC on Wednesday.
